Road America
What a spectacular race, Carl Edwards won the race but had a hard time holding off the master of all masters on road course racing, Jacques Villeneuve who was at his first race of the year for the #32 Braun racing team was simply amazing. As Paul Menard put it so clearly when talking to his crew chief on the incar radio "wow, now I know why Jacques Villeneuve is a World Champion, he's incredible." Paul Menard wasn't so shabby either, he was in the top 5 all day except for once during pit stops.
Carl Edwards won the race in the end and did so with skill and determination. Paul Menard took second place and Jacques Villeneuve fell to 25th after his car experience some engine problems with two laps to go. It was disappointing for Villeneuve but his fans were very content with his showing of aggressiveness and ability to out break and out drive most of the field sometimes taking his car three wide to out break and take over two positions in one corner.
